MonoGame is a versatile, free, and open-source framework empowering developers to create cross-platform games using C# and .NET languages. It supports major platforms like Windows, macOS, and consoles, offering features for 2D and 3D rendering, sound playback, and input handling. With full access to the source code, developers can easily modify and adapt their projects, ensuring longevity and adaptability in game development.
